Hi fellow Dakkites I'm not sure where this should go so I'm gonna put it in YMDC because its not to clear in the Codex.
Here it is! When using IG Infantry Platoons is the PCS attached to the Infantry Platoon or is it a seperate entity. Also do all the squads need to be given Vox Casters to benefit from the Vox Caster rule or can I just give it to the PCS (assuming the answer to the last question is its attached)? Likewise if the PCS isn't attached to the Platoon then do I need to give each squad a Vox Caster or can I give one squad a Vox Caster and have them all benefit from it since they act as a single unit?

Each entry under that section is its own squad. Only squads with the Vox caster benefit from this rule, for anyone to benefit the PCS or even better the CCS needs to have the Vox caster as well. They don't all act as a single unit, so this question is a little off. Are you getting confused about the Combined Squads rule? Because that's optional.

Only the infantry squads combine. The command squad, heavy weapon squads and special weapon squads can not combine.

YOu can replace BOTH of the Upgrade characters weapons (the and / or) part to have a plasma pistol AND a power weapon if you want. However they are huuuge point sinks so be wary of giving them too much kit - suicide plain squads work the best (of a bad entry)
